Miami bred emcee Rick Ross and his Rick Ross Charities will partner with the recently opened Hip-Hop Grub Spot in Miami, Florida, by sponsoring a toy drive to help elementary school children and their families during the holidays.

 

The Toy drive will take place at the Hip-Hop Grub Spot on December 16 with a mission to collect toys for 70 children and their families.

 

“God has blessed me and if I can bless someone else, especially the kids–to let them know that we care, I’m going to do that.” Rick Ross said in a statement. “Being able to give back is what it’s all about.”

 

The toy drive’s effort of helping low income families through the holiday is also supported by local The Portrait of Empowerment, a non-profit organization spearheaded by Dorothy “Dottie” Johnson, Vice Mayor of Opa Locka, Florida.

 

The Portrait of Empowerment aims to empower at-risk youth and families while producing future leaders by utilizing a holistic approach which focuses on the healthy development of youth, family and community.

 

“This year is signature for our vision to able to bless those that are less fortunate,” Vice-Mayor Johnson said. “We are dedicated to enabling individuals to become self -sufficient during this holiday season.”

 

Rick Ross is preparing to release his sophomore album Trilla, which is due in stores on February 19 on Def Jam/Slip N’ Slide Records.
